Summary

Emily Burke of the Indianapolis Bar Association described the association's lawyer referral service (IndyLawyerFinder.com), modest-means referral pathways, a virtual "Ask a Lawyer" chat and quarterly free-wills clinics aimed at expanding public access to legal help.

Emily Burke, member services coordinator for the Indianapolis Bar Association, told the HOPE Team meeting that the association has moved its long-running lawyer-referral service entirely online at IndieLawyerFinder.com and is working to balance public service with member referrals.
